Traffic Collision on Bouquet Canyon Road in Santa Clarita Causes Delays Today

📍 Santa Clarita, CA

📅 Published: May 23, 2025 at 06:02 AM

Map showing the location of the accident in Santa Clarita, CA
Santa Clarita, May 23, 2025 -

A traffic collision on Bouquet Canyon Road in Santa Clarita, CA, caused significant disruptions during the early morning hours today. The incident occurred around 4:48 AM when one vehicle went off the roadway and into a creek, prompting an immediate response from emergency units.

As responders arrived, they found the vehicle approximately 25 to 30 feet off the road, making it difficult to see from the street. Emergency personnel managed lane closures to ensure public safety and maintain traffic flow while a tow truck was requested to assist in removing the vehicle from its location.

The collision impacted traffic, leading to delays for morning commuters as emergency crews worked to control the scene. Additional units were dispatched to help manage traffic and ensure the area was safe for motorists.

Drivers traveling along Bouquet Canyon Road should expect lingering traffic impacts as cleanup efforts continue. It is advisable for motorists to exercise caution in the area and be prepared for possible backups as the situation is resolved.
